Applications are welcome for the above permanent, full time (40hours per week) post based in Western General Hospital, Edinburgh.This post is a permanent post for a consultant Urologist who wishes to provide a high quality Urology service.
The post holder will be a key member of the team delivering the Prostate Cancer Service and will be expected to deliver robotically assisted radical prostatectomy (RARP) as well as contributing to general urology and diagnostic activity.
Senior mentorship will be available to support robotic operating.
Urology services are provided by the Lothian and Borders network which provides general and specialist urological services for a population of 850,000 across several sites centred on the unit at the Western General Hospital.
In addition to St John's Hospital, Livingston the network includes the Borders General Hospital Melrose and East Lothian Community Hospital, Haddington.
It is anticipated that the successful applicant will be based at the Western General Hospital but will also work across one or two other network sites.
